Description du projet

StarPlot is a GTK-based program, written in C++,
which can be used interactively to view
three-dimensional perspective charts of stars.
Charts can be recentered, rotated, or zoomed in or
out with a mouse click (this can also, of course,
be done via dialog boxes for more precision).
Stars may be viewed (or ignored) by spectral class
and absolute magnitude. Other features include
support for both celestial and galactic coordinate
systems, the ability to display extended
non-stellar objects, and a pop-up
Hertzsprung-Russell diagram. StarPlot is also
packaged with starconvert, a utility which
converts line-oriented stellar data records to
StarPlot format. Most star data files available on
the Internet can be converted this way if a short
file describing the original file format is
provided to starconvert.
